【 摘 要 】
Scaling up renewable energy, such aswind and solar, goes hand-in-hand with the expansion oftransmission infrastructure. The richest solar and windrenewable energy sites are often located far away fromconsumption centers or existing transmission networks.Unlike fossil fuel-based power sources, renewable energysources are greatly site-constrained and, for this reason,transmission networks need to be expanded to reach therenewable energy sites. Delivering transmission is achallenge, given the dispersion and granularity of renewablesources. Tapping a few hundred megawatts of renewable energysources, such as wind and solar power, will likely requiredelivering transmission to several sites. Furthermore,transmission is also required to smooth out the variabilityof new renewable sources in a large geographical area. Forthese reasons, countries' renewable energy scale-upefforts are being challenged by the need for timely andefficient delivery of transmission networks. The objectiveof this report is to present emerging lessons andrecommendations on approaches to efficiently and effectivelyexpand transmission networks for renewable energy scale-up.The report focuses on the planning and regulatory aspects oftransmission expansion that are relevant to transmissionutilities and electricity regulators.
